For home cooks, those daunting recipes with ingredient lists that take up a whole page can be all they excuse they need to opt for take-out. What ever happened to keeping things simple?
On this week’s Good Food podcast, Lou Amdur, proprietor of Lou Wine & Provisions tells us about some of his favorite three ingredient meals and the wines he pairs with them.
Here are some of his choices:
-Comté nachos with cornichons + Château-Chalon
-Sardines, beans and avocado + Txakolina
-Nuts, smoked salt and butter + Amontillado sherry
